In preparation for the big event on Friday September 2 and Saturday September 3, South Ayrshire Council has a website providing traffic and travel news - at www.south-ayrshire.gov.uk/scottish-international-airshow/
With 120,000 people visiting last year’s event and similar numbers expected this year, there could be congestion on the roads network. To minimise this, the website features a Traffic and Travel Storymap giving the latest information, also highlighting signposting available parking and road closures in the run up to and during the event.
The website is worth a look as some roads are closed on the Thursday just before the event with more roads affected on the Friday and the Saturday.
You might not be able to park where you normally leave your car and there could be speed limits.
The following roads will be closed from midnight on Wednesday August 31 until midnight Saturday September 3.

In PRESTWICK, there will also be restrictions on either side of Shawfarm Road (along its whole length) and Shaw Road (from Shawfarm Road to the Airport perimeter).
Residents/owners/occupiers will still be allowed access to and from their properties within the affected areas. Parking will also be permitted for residents only in the streets where parking restrictions apply, with the exception of Whitletts Road and the other main routes into Ayr, where no parking will be available.
